How much does it cost to rent a home in Merton?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Merton 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,549 | $1,099 | $2,500 |
| Merton 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,161 | $1,225 | $3,450 |
| Merton 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,104 | $1,500 | $4,650 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Merton
What type of rentals are currently available in Merton?
There are currently 48 Apartments for Rent in Merton, WI with pricing that ranges from $747 to $4,046. There are also 36 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Merton ranging from $1,099 to $4,650.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Merton?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Merton ranges from $1,099 to $4,650 with an average monthly rent of $2,271.
